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Castleconnell to Crescent Shopping Centre is to drive which costs €3 - €5 and takes 13 min.
The fastest way to get from Castleconnell to Crescent Shopping Centre is to taxi which takes 13 min and costs €30 - €40.
No, there is no direct bus from Castleconnell to Crescent Shopping Centre. However, there are services departing from Castleconnell and arriving at Crescent Shopping Centre via Sarsfield Street.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 48 min.
The distance between Castleconnell and Crescent Shopping Centre is 17 km. The road distance is 18.1 km.
The best way to get from Castleconnell to Crescent Shopping Centre without a car is to line 323 bus and line 304 bus which takes 48 min and costs €7 - €13.
It takes approximately 48 min to get from Castleconnell to Crescent Shopping Centre, including transfers.
Castleconnell to Crescent Shopping Centre bus services, operated by Bus Éireann, depart from Castleconnell station.
Castleconnell to Crescent Shopping Centre bus services, operated by Bus Éireann, arrive at Patrick Street station.
Yes, the driving distance between Castleconnell to Crescent Shopping Centre is 18 km. It takes approximately 13 min to drive from Castleconnell to Crescent Shopping Centre.
